Luis Munoz Marin Quotes


Brief author info: Luis Munoz Marin (1898-1980) Puerto Rican politician. Advocate of Puerto Rican self-government; involved in foundation of Popular Democrats Party; served various governmental positions, including senator; elected first governor of Puerto Rico (1948); known for social and economic reforms.
